How many hours before my flight should I be at the airport Emirates?

How many hours before my flight should I be at the airport Emirates?

three hours
Emirates reminds customers to arrive at the airport at least three hours before flight departure, and customers are encouraged to plan extra time to avoid potential delays. Passengers can physically check in at the airport as early as six hours before departing on their flight.

What time does checkin open for Emirates flights?

Emirates’ check-in counters open no less than 3 hours prior to departure. Passengers should go to the check-in counter no later than 90 minutes before the departure time and through security no later than 60 minutes before the flight departs.

What time should I go to airport for international flight?

The TSA advises arriving at the airport two hours before your flight for domestic travel and three hours before for international travel. If you’re traveling during peak times like early morning or evening, or during holidays and other events, please plan accordingly and allow for extra time.

What time does Emirates bag drop close?

You can drop off your bags 24 hours before departure, or 12 hours before departure if you’re flying to the US, and you can collect your boarding pass or download a digital one to use at most airports.

What terminal does Emirates use at Brisbane Airport?

Emirates uses Terminal I – International at Brisbane Airport. Some flights labeled as Emirates are codeshare flights operated by other Airlines. As a result, the following terminals are used for codeshare flights labeled as Emirates: Terminal D – Domestic. In some cases this terminal can change, check the terminal with your airline.

How many Lounges are there at Brisbane Airport?

Brisbane Airport’s international terminal is home to no less than five lounges, and with some business class passengers, frequent flyers or lounge members potentially having two or even three lounges to choose from, it pays to know all the options.
